From drilling to gathering, produced water treatment is a critical process—one that directly impacts production efficiency and environmental compliance. As fields mature, water cut in produced fluids climbs—reaching 98% or higher in some cases. This wastewater is chemically complex; in addition to containing substantial quantities of free and emulsified oil, it is laden with silt, corrosive bacteria, and high concentrations of dissolved minerals. If left untreated or treated improperly, this effluent not only causes corrosion in gathering pipelines and blockages in equipment—driving up production costs—but also results in violations of environmental regulations and exposure to hefty fines, thereby becoming a major impediment to the efficient and eco-friendly development of oilfields. Critical Challenges in Oilfield Produced Water Treatment: Traditional Equipment Falls Short
The unique characteristics of oilfield produced water impose extremely rigorous demands on separation equipment. Produced fluids can contain oil concentrations ranging from 1,000 to 4,000 mg/L; furthermore, they exhibit high degrees of emulsification and significant fluctuations in both water quality and volume. These conditions are compounded by complex operating environments characterized by high temperatures and high salinity. Traditional separation equipment—plagued by low separation efficiency, poor resistance to process shocks, and a propensity for scaling and clogging—requires frequent shutdowns for maintenance. Consequently, such equipment is no longer capable of meeting the dual imperatives of modern oilfield development and environmental regulatory compliance. Efficient Three-Phase Separation: Safeguarding Continuous and Stable Oilfield Production
Efficient separation—safeguarding the continuity of oilfield production—constitutes the core competency of the CPI oil-water separator. Built for high oil, high solids, and high emulsification, the CPI combines hydrocyclone separation with precision coalescence. By utilizing specialized corrugated plate coalescing elements, it rapidly facilitates the coalescence and sedimentation of fine oil droplets while simultaneously and efficiently capturing solid impurities such as silt and sand, thereby achieving highly efficient three-phase separation of oil, solids, and water. Field test data demonstrates that the unit can effortlessly process oilfield produced water with an oil concentration of up to 3000 mg/L, reducing the oil concentration at the outlet to ≤150 mg/L. This significantly reduces the operational load on downstream treatment units; moreover, the separated crude oil is of sufficient purity to be directly reinjected into the oil gathering and transportation system, enabling resource recycling and transforming wastewater treatment from a mere "cost expenditure" into a tangible "source of economic benefit."

Backed by Compliance and Environmental Standards: Empowering the Construction of Green Oilfields
In today's landscape of increasingly stringent environmental regulations, the treatment of oilfield produced water has emerged as a top priority for environmental compliance. In accordance with relevant statutes, the treatment facilities for produced water must be designed and constructed concurrently with crude oil dehydration systems; discharging untreated water that fails to meet regulatory standards can result in hefty fines and even disrupt normal oilfield operations. CPI oil-water separators strictly adhere to relevant standards—such as the Code for Design of Produced Water Treatment in Oilfields (GB 50428-2015)—and possess a full suite of compliance certifications.
